The new F-15 ARF Plus version weight is approximately 2-3 lbs lighter than the previous version. The plane is about 10lbs, estimated dry weight is about 18-19 lbs. This plane is incredibly light, but yet has a strong structure. We are now able to accept order and ship directly from out factory by air shipping. For those people who would like to save the shipping fee, our ocean container will be arriving here approximately within a month or two.
The price of the new ARF version is still almost in same price range of the older version (even lower) . The plane cost is $1350 (white primer) , if you would like the camouflage version as the picture shown by Tor will cost $1695

A lovely looking plane. I may get one to replace my much loved, but ageing Avonds F15. The only jet I have ever had that may die of old age.
I was looking at the Skymaster magazine adverts & the F15s weight is listed as 19lbs dry, with a 12lb air start turbine. They then go on to say the power requirement is 15 to 28lbs.
Why mention a turbine size that is not recommended? Is it to make the weight figure look good?

"with a 12lb air start turbine." it was typo. We forgot to change new data from the old adverts. The weight of 19 lb. dry is base on P-80 or similar size turbine. Thank you for point out the typo.
